Key Cost Factors

  • Window and Door Type: The style and material of your windows and doors significantly impact the price. For example, single-hung windows are often more budget-friendly, while casement windows and wooden windows can be more expensive. Vinyl windows offer a good balance of cost and performance.
  • Quantity and Size: Naturally, replacing more windows or doors, or larger ones, will increase the overall project cost. Custom-sized windows also tend to be more expensive than standard sizes.
  • Material Quality: The quality of the materials (e.g., specific types of vinyl, wood, or aluminum) used for the frames and glass features (like energy-efficient coatings or panes) will affect the price.
  • Installation Complexity: Projects that involve structural modifications, challenging access, or the need to remove old, damaged frames can incur higher labor costs due to increased time and effort.
  • Energy Efficiency Features: Upgrades like low-e coatings, argon gas fills, or multiple panes of glass designed for better insulation will add to the initial cost but can lead to long-term savings on energy bills.
